[TOKYO] Tokyo shares opened 0.76 per cent higher on a weak yen Monday, after strong US jobs data last week boosted the case for a December Federal Reserve interest rate hike.
The benchmark Nikkei 225 index at the Tokyo Stock Exchange rose 145.91 points to 19,411.51 in opening deals.
